SEVP Final Guidance on Pathway Programs

Final SEVP Policy Guidance S7.2

SEVP Policy Guidance S7.2 provides information regarding pathway programs for F-1 postsecondary students who fail to meet the English proficiency requirements for admission into a certified degree program of study, or need to improve English competencies for that program.

Attached within the guidance document is Fact Sheet FS S7.2 - Pathway Programs. The fact sheet outlines Student and Exchange Visitor Information System instructions for how to:

  • Input pathway program information into the school's Form I-17, "Petition for Approval of School for Attendance by Nonimmigrant Student."
  • Properly issue a Form I-20, "Certificate of Eligibility for Nonimmigrant Student Status," for a pathway program.

This guidance is available in the Operating Instruction section of ICE.gov/SEVP, under the Policy Guidance tab.
